How to show negative numbers in binary
WebOct 16, 2010 · 3. Signed Bit Representation The simplest way of representing a negative number in binary is to use the first bit of the number to represent whether the number is positive or negative: 011 = 3 111 = -3 This is known as signed bit representation. The problem with signed bit representation is that there are 2 values for zero: 000 = 0 100 = -0. WebThe point of one's complement is that because the string 1000 0000 0000 0000 has a 1 at its first coordinate, it does not mean the positive integer but the negative integer whose binary representation is − 111 1111 1111 1111. That number is − 32767, or − 7 F F F in hex. Share Cite Follow answered Sep 12, 2014 at 23:37 JiK 5,687 17 37
How to show negative numbers in binary
Did you know?
WebOct 4, 2015 · The question is about binary multiplication for negative numbers. Assume we want to multiply -5 * -3 so the result is +15. 1) In the first step, we have to use 2's complement for the inputs. +5 = 0101 -> -5 = 1011 +3 = 0011 -> -3 = 1101 2) We follow the simple pencil-and-paper method and we have to note the sign extension. WebOct 3, 2015 · The question is about binary multiplication for negative numbers. Assume we want to multiply -5 * -3 so the result is +15. 1) In the first step, we have to use 2's …
WebFeb 17, 2024 · Steps to convert decimal number to its binary representation are given below: step 1: Check n > 0 step 2: Right shift the number by 1 bit and recursive function call step 3: Print the bits of number C++ Java Python3 C# PHP Javascript #include using namespace std; void bin (unsigned n) { if (n > 1) bin (n >> 1); printf("%d", n & 1); WebTo calculate the binary value of a negative decimal number simply start at -128 and work your way back to the correct answer. In this example the value of -110 is represented as: …
WebTill now, we have studied adding all positive binary numbers but by using 1's complement, we can even add two negative binary numbers and one negative with a positive number. First, let us learn how to add a positive number to a negative number. When the positive number is greater, we find the 1's complement of the negative number. Add the ... WebApr 3, 2024 · If the number is negative, subtract it from the power of 2 with exponent corresponding to the number of bits of your chosen representation. Convert the number to binary. If the number was negative, add 1 to the proper position and pad with 0. If the number was positive, left-pad the result with 0 to the desired length.
WebHow can we represent negative numbers in binary? There are several ways. This video compares using a sign bit, ones complement, and twos complement. Twos com...
WebDec 5, 2015 · The word “humane” conjures the best we can be: kind, empathetic, considerate. Yet as a species we are uniquely competitive and warlike. Is this who we really are, and the sour daily security report formatWebNov 3, 2024 · This video tutorial explains how to perform binary addition and subtraction with negative numbers. It also explains how to express numbers in binary form using two … daily security report templateWebTo calculate the binary value of a negative decimal number simply start at -128 and work your way back to the correct answer. In this example the value of -110 is represented as: -128 + 16 +... daily security logWebThere are multiple different ways to express a negative binary number. Sign Magnitude Most Significant Bit (MSB): The leftmost bit in a number. Eg: 1 0011001 The MSB is the most significant bit when representing a sign magnitude negative number. If the MSB is a 0, the number is positive. If the MSB is 1, the number is negative. biomes o plenty 1.16.5 seedsWebWe have seen that negative binary numbers can be represented by using the most significant bit (MSB) as a sign bit. If an n bit binary number is signed the leftmost bit is … daily security checklistWebFeb 6, 2024 · Given a Negative Integer, the task is to write a Python program to convert the integer into binary format. Examples: Input: -14 Output: -1110 Input: -12 Output: -1100 Input: -32 Output: -100000 Let’s implement this for the number in different ways : Method 1: Using format specifier ‘b’ biomes o plenty 1.17.1 downloadWebIt's best to use most significant bit for sign because it makes some operations easier. Trivial approach: Just read a number as-is: 00000001 == 1 and 10000001 == -1 01000010 == 66 and 11000010 == -66 01111111 == 127 and 11111111 == -127 Ones' complement: For any number x, negating its binary representation yields binary representation of -x. daily security report sample